At this point in time, I am interested in teaching abroad, in Barcelona, for one year. I have done the standard research on TEFL courses and it seems that both CELTA and Trinity CertTESOL are geared, and therefore priced for individuals who wish to make a career of teaching to ELL. Is that true? As I only want to do a year, what is my best option for a TEFL course?

Eerrrm... just to clear up this little rumour about CELTA or Trinity certTESOL being for those who wish to make a career out of TEFL... it's not true at all. These are entry level courses which are very quick to do and are designed to give people the basics in teaching English, even if you're only looking to teach for a year.

They're good courses mainly because of the practical element involved, so they're a lot better than most of the online courses. A teaching course without actual teaching practice isn't logical for someone with no experience and would be a waste of your time and money. I can understand that these courses are considered expensive but they're cheap compared to other professions.

My advice? Do a CELTA, Trinity certTESOL or any course which has a decent amount of teaching practice as this is the only kind of preparation that is worthwhile.

I really can't make much sense of your post, Oisinbrennan. CELTA and Trinity CertTESOL ARE certificates, hence their names. You have no chance of getting a decent job in Spain without at least one of those two, especially nowadays, and most good jobs demand teaching experience and some Spanish too.
